Mixed alkali borate glasses doped with CoO, have been prepared by the melt quenching technique. Elastic properties and FT-IR spectroscopic studies have been employed to study the role of CoO and the mixed alkali effect on the structure of the investigated glass system. Thermoelectric solid solutions of Bi 2 (Te 1−x Se x ) 3 with x=0, 0.2, 0.4, 0.6, 0.8 and 1 were grown using the Bridgman technique. Thin films of these materials of different compositions were prepared by conventional thermal evaporation of the prepared bulk materials. CdTe thin films were prepared by thermal evaporation under a vacuum of 10 -6 Torr and with a deposition rate of about 60nm/min. X-ray diffraction studies of the as-deposited films revealed polycrystalline films with cubic structure. Bulk AgSbTe 2 possesses a cubic structure of NaCl type with a = 3.038 A. AgSbTe 2 thin films were prepared by thermal evaporation under vacuum 10 -6torr .
